Rise to Earthquake Premiums from the California Earthquake Authority
Filed under: News | By: Emma
Posted on: August 30, 2007 | No Comments

If a plan to restructure the finances of the California Earthquake Authority goes ahead this could lease consumers paying an average of 8% more per year on the insurance premiums. Whilst the contribution to the state agency would be cut by upt o a third.
If funding is cut to the state then many insurers have said that they will no longer do business in California rather than suffer future losses.
